Analysis of factors influencing highway bus accidents frequency considering heterogeneity

    To enhance highway bus traffic safety and reduce accident rates, data from 2, 320 samples are collected, including bus accident frequency, traffic volume, road characteristics, weather conditions, and holiday proportions, from three highways in eastern China.Accounting for accident heterogeneity, Poisson-lognormal(PLN), random parameters Poisson-lognormal(RP-PLN), and random effects Poisson-lognormal(RE-PLN)models are established.The Bayesian method and Markov chain Monte Carlo simulation estimate the posterior distribution of model parameters.The modeling results quantitatively assess the impact of various factors on highway bus accident frequency.Findings indicate that the RP-PLN model exhibits superior goodness-of-fit compared to the PLN and RE-PLN models.Road segment length, traffic volume, and holiday proportion show positive correlations with accident frequency, while temperature, relative humidity, and visibility demonstrate negative correlations.Holding other factors constant, a 1% increase in road segment length and traffic volume increases accident frequency by 0.90% and 0.62%, respectively.A one-unit increase in holiday proportion increases accident frequency by 8.30%.Conversely, a one-unit increase in temperature, relative humidity, and visibility reduces accident frequency by 5.72%, 8.82%, and 6.55%, respectively.
